Hobbyblogging.de<p>Aus gegebenem Anlass einen kleinen Tipp für all diejenigen, die Docker-Container und vielleicht Portainer nutzen: Haltet eure Platte sauber. 🧽 Schaut in Portainer regelmäßig unter Images vorbei und entfernt ungenutzte Images. Portainer macht es dir sehr einfach, da es dir verrät, welche Images nicht mehr genutzt werden. Braucht alles nur Speicherplatz. Und auch der ist endlich. 😉 <a href="https://mastodon.social/tags/Docker"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>Docker</span></a> <a href="https://mastodon.social/tags/Portainer"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>Portainer</span></a> <a href="https://mastodon.social/tags/Storage"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>Storage</span></a> <a href="https://mastodon.social/tags/TechTip"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>TechTip</span></a></p>

Grube 🐧<p><a href="https://social.tchncs.de/tags/Portainer"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>Portainer</span></a> 2.27.2 released</p><p>Portainer Community Edition is a lightweight service delivery platform for containerized applications that can be used to manage Docker, Swarm, Kubernetes and ACI environments. It is designed to be as simple to deploy as it is to use. The application allows you to manage all your orchestrator resources (containers, images, volumes, networks and more) through a ‘smart’ GUI and/or an extensive API</p><p><a href="https://social.tchncs.de/tags/adminnlife"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>adminnlife</span></a> <a href="https://social.tchncs.de/tags/opensource"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>opensource</span></a></p><p><a href="https://github.com/portainer/portainer/releases/tag/2.27.7" rel="nofollow noopener" translate="no" target="_blank"><span class="invisible">https://</span><span class="ellipsis">github.com/portainer/portainer</span><span class="invisible">/releases/tag/2.27.7</span></a></p>

Mauricio Teixeira 🇺🇸🇧🇷<p>Oh! Close! So close!</p><p>I can relatively easy GitOps with Portainer BUT it doesn't pull any extra artifacts from my Git repo, UNLESS I'm running the Business Edition.</p><p>So while it works great for managing the containers themselves, if I need an external config file, or anything else along with the container, I still need to manage via either my custom Ansible, or a different way to copy the files + restart the container, which kind of invalidates the idea of running Portainer.</p><p>It's not fully discarded yet, but this is a wrench in the plans.</p><p>I'm out of time today, so I will try a workflow with k3s some time over the week.</p><p><a href="https://hachyderm.io/tags/HomeLab"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>HomeLab</span></a> <a href="https://hachyderm.io/tags/Portainer"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>Portainer</span></a> <a href="https://hachyderm.io/tags/k3s" class="mention hashtag" rel="nofollow noopener" target="_blank">#<span>k3s</span></a></p>
